In this episode of Survivor, the game heats up as classic mistakes resurface, strategic alliances are tested, and key players emerge. The West Coast broadcast was missing the first few minutes, but we recap everything you need to know! Mary finds herself on the outs, while Star’s attempt at teamwork may have been her downfall. Meanwhile, Mitch thrives, proving himself in challenges, and Say’s overconfidence comes back to bite. A shocking blindside shakes the tribe dynamics—who went home? Tune in as we break it all down!

Key Takeaways:
Overconfidence remains the biggest downfall – players keep revealing their advantages!
The Beware Advantage continues to create chaos, with trust issues growing across tribes.
Mitch is emerging as a top competitor, performing well in both puzzles and physical challenges.
Green Tribe is struggling with unity and losing back-to-back challenges.
Say’s gameplay may be putting a target on her back sooner than expected.
Kevin, once a strong player, gets blindsided in a shocking turn of events.
